The price of Johnson Controls International plc (NYSE:JCI) shares last traded on Wall Street rose 0.74% to $97.93.
JCI stock price is now 16.56% away from the 50-day moving average and 22.55% away from the 200-day moving average. The market capitalization of the company currently stands at $64.44B.
With the price target maintained at $112, Deutsche Bank recently Upgraded its rating from Hold to Buy for Johnson Controls International plc (NYSE: JCI). On May 08, 2025, Vertical Research Upgraded its previous ‘Hold’ rating to ‘Buy’ on the stock keeping its target price maintained at $105, while ‘UBS’ rates the stock as ‘Buy’

During the past 12 months, Johnson Controls International plc has had a low of $64.31 and a high of $98.33. As of last week, the company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.71, a current ratio of 0.94, and a quick ratio of 0.79. According to the stock market information, the enterprise value for the company is $76075573248, which is based on a 26.12 price-to-earnings ratio, a 2.72 price-to-earnings-growth ratio, and a beta of 1.32. The fifty day moving average price for JCI is $84.0138 and a two-hundred day moving average price translates $79.91325 for the stock.
The latest earnings results from Johnson Controls International plc (NYSE: JCI) was released for 2025-03-31. The net profit margin was 10.19% and return on equity was 14.92% for JCI. The company reported revenue of $5.68 billion for the quarter, compared to $5.6 billion a year earlier. Comparatively to last year’s same quarter, the company’s quarterly revenue rose 1.41 percent.
